NonLinear Dynamic Analysis and Performance Level

In a Non-Linear Dynamic Analysis (NLDA) the determination of the performance level of the structure (PBSA) is of the utmost importance. It would be good to develop some tool to determine if our structure qualifies for a desired level of performance (IO, LS, PC, C) including the intermediate levels. This would allow us not to have to wait for a complete analysis to see the result. With the drift percentages per level and the selected performance, the program determines if the structure is suitable for the selected performance level and allows us the option to continue with the next one. This method must report the elements that do not meet the requirements together with the percentage of failure presented, including the type of force that causes the reported elements to fail.
